Ultimate Guide to Women’s Walking Trousers: Choosing the Best Pair
What are the key features to consider when choosing womens walking trousers for outdoor activities?
When selecting womens walking trousers for outdoor activities, it is essential to consider factors such as material, fit, waterproofing, breathability, durability, and additional features. Opt for trousers made from quick-drying, moisture-wicking materials like nylon or polyester blends for comfort during long walks. Look for a tailored fit that allows freedom of movement without being too loose or restrictive. Waterproof trousers with sealed seams and breathable membranes are ideal for wet conditions. Durability is crucial, so choose trousers with reinforced knees and seat areas. Additional features like adjustable waistbands, zippered pockets, and articulated knees can enhance comfort and functionality during hikes.
How can womens walking trousers be properly cared for to ensure longevity and performance?
To maintain the longevity and performance of womens walking trousers, it is essential to follow care instructions provided by the manufacturer. Generally, it is recommended to wash the trousers in cold water on a gentle cycle with a mild detergent. Avoid using fabric softeners or bleach, as they can damage the fabric and reduce its water-repellent properties. Hang the trousers to air dry instead of using a dryer, as high heat can break down the fabric and waterproof coatings. Periodically reapply a DWR (Durable Water Repellent) treatment to restore the water-resistant finish. Store the trousers in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to prevent fading and damage.
What are the differences between womens waterproof walking trousers and regular hiking trousers?
Womens waterproof walking trousers are specifically designed to provide protection against rain, snow, and moisture during outdoor activities. They are constructed with waterproof materials such as Gore-Tex or eVent membranes and feature sealed seams to prevent water penetration. In contrast, regular hiking trousers may offer water resistance to a certain extent but are not fully waterproof. Waterproof walking trousers are ideal for wet and inclement weather conditions, while regular hiking trousers are more suitable for dry or mild weather. Waterproof trousers often have additional features like adjustable cuffs, reinforced knees, and ventilation zippers to enhance performance in wet conditions.
How can womens walking trousers be layered for optimal comfort and performance in varying weather conditions?
Layering womens walking trousers is essential for maintaining comfort and performance in varying weather conditions. Start with a moisture-wicking base layer to keep sweat away from the skin and maintain warmth. Over the base layer, wear insulated or fleece-lined walking trousers for added warmth in cold temperatures. In wet or windy conditions, layer waterproof or windproof trousers on top to provide protection against the elements. Opt for trousers with zippered vents to regulate temperature and prevent overheating during strenuous activities. By layering womens walking trousers appropriately, you can stay comfortable and dry in changing weather conditions.
What are some tips for finding the right fit when purchasing womens walking trousers?
When shopping for womens walking trousers, it is crucial to prioritize fit for comfort and performance. Start by determining your size based on the manufacturers sizing chart and consider trying on different styles and brands to find the best fit for your body shape. Look for trousers with a contoured waistband that sits comfortably at your natural waist without digging in or sliding down. Check the inseam length to ensure the trousers are the right length for your legs, allowing for freedom of movement without excess fabric bunching up. Consider the rise of the trousers – whether you prefer a low, mid, or high rise for optimal comfort. Lastly, pay attention to the leg width and articulation to ensure a proper fit that allows for unrestricted movement during walking and hiking activities.
